Title: Definitions
State: Karnataka
Year: 1964
In this Act, unless the context otherwise requires,-- (a) "animal" means any domestic or captive animal; (b) "building" includes any erection of whatsoever material and in whatsoever manner constructed (including a farm building for agricultural purposes) and also includes plinths, door-steps, walls (including compound walls and fences) advertisement boards and the like; (c) "building line" means a line on either side of any highway or part of a highway fixed in respect of such highway or part by a notification under sub-section (1) of section 7; (d) "Cantonment" means a Cantonment established under the Cantonments Act, 1924 (Central Act 2 of 1924); (e) "control line" means a line on either side of a highway or part of a highway beyond the building line fixed in respect of such highway or part by notification under sub-section (1) of section 7; (f) "encroachment" means any unauthorised occupation of any highway or part thereof and includes an unauthorised,-

(1) This Act may be called the1[Karnataka] Municipalities Act, 1964. (2) It extends to the whole of the1[State of Karnataka]. (3) This section and sections 2, 323, 365, 381, 383, 384 and 385 shallcome into force at once; and the rest of this Act shall come into force on such2[date] as the Government may, by notification, appoint. __________________________ 1. Adapted by the Karnataka Adaptations of Laws Order, 1973 w.e.f. 1.11.1973. 2. Rest of the Act came into force w.e.f. 1.4.1965 by notification. Text of notification is at page 894.
